Boston Luxury Rentals - Just How Important is the Location?
Many factors go into choosing your future Boston luxury rental. From size to community extras, there are various things that need to be considered before saying yes to one apartment. Oftentimes, apartment seekers neglect to think about the location of the apartment, even though it has proven to be a very crucial factor in the decision-making process.
